About the role

Shift

Sunday - Tuesday/Sunday - Wednesday 6:00 PM - 6:10 AM Wage Scale: Level 1 - $23.14 - $26.37 Level 2 - $26.37 - $29.60 Level 3 - $29.60 - $32.83 The Opportunity: Do you enjoy taking things apart and putting them back together again? Want to learn how your skills can help improve people's health while respecting the resources of our planet? If so, we have an exciting opportunity for you to join us as a Production Technician for our Manufacturing Department! In this role you will be ensuring the successful set up, maintenance and cleaning of our high performing machines that manufacture our product. If this kind of work gets you excited, we would love to hear from you. We are a growing BC business and one of Canada’s leading manufacturers of nutritional supplements, dedicated to enhancing the wellbeing of our customers.

In this role you will

Be responsible for proper assembly, removal and care of production related equipment including conveyors, lobe pumps, and other similar equipment Rebuild machinery components and complete machinery repairs Coordinate and perform routine maintenance of production related machinery Assist in line changeovers, including tear downs and reassembly Diagnose, troubleshoot, and repair equipment to resolve concerns Work a two week alternating shift of Sunday - Tuesday/Sunday - Wednesday 6:00 PM - 6:10 AM You have: Mechanical experience safely operating and setting up machines while using a diverse selection of hand tools The ability to demonstrate safely working in a physically demanding environment where lifting up to 50lbs is a common occurrence A cooperative, positive, and willing attitude all while keeping good communication and behavior with co-workers and management A keen focus on the little things and an understanding of the importance of attention to detail. You understand that no one thing can be overlooked, and there is no such thing as sacrificing quality The ability to work well on your own or co-operatively based off the needs of the business.

About Factors Group of Nutritional Companies

Wellness and Fitness Services
1,001-5,000 employees

Factors Group of Companies is a Canadian company specializing in the research and development, manufacturing, and distribution of High Quality Nutritional Supplements and Vitamins. It produces a wide variety of locally and internationally sourced supplements for a variety of international markets.
